Selecting the Right Extensions

When selecting extensions for Pop Smoke braids, choosing a color that closely matches your natural hair is crucial to guarantee a seamless look. You’ll also want to pay close attention to the texture of the braiding hair. Opt for extensions that mimic your natural texture. This choice guarantees that your protective style looks natural and blends flawlessly with your hair, enhancing the overall appearance of your Pop Smoke braids.

Besides color and texture, consider the quality and weight of the extensions. High-quality synthetic or human hair extensions are preferable as they look more realistic and last longer. You’ll wear these braids for a while, so choosing lightweight extensions can make a significant difference. Heavy extensions might look full and lush, but they can strain your scalp and lead to discomfort.

Lastly, think about the length and thickness you desire. These factors will determine the final look of your Pop Smoke braids. Whether you’re going for a dramatic long style or a shorter, more natural look, the right extensions will help you achieve your desired aesthetic without compromising the health of your hair or scalp.

Prepping Your Natural Hair

After selecting the right extensions, it’s important to prepare your natural hair by washing and conditioning it to ensure it’s clean and healthy for braiding. This initial step ensures that you start with a fresh, nourished base, ready for any style. Don’t forget to detangle your hair thoroughly. Doing so prevents snagging and breakage when you start braiding. Use a wide-tooth comb or a detangling brush to work through any knots gently.

Incorporating a leave-in conditioner or a nourishing hair oil can further protect your natural hair. These products help moisturize and fortify your strands, safeguarding them against potential damage from the added weight of extensions.

Before you begin the braiding process, section your hair. This is important for creating neat, even braids. Dividing your hair into uniform sections helps manage and control the braiding process more efficiently.

Lastly, initially consider opting for protective styles like twists or cornrows. These styles lessen the daily manipulation of your natural hair and help maintain its health. Ensure you apply edge control to keep those baby hairs neat, enhancing the overall look of your Pop Smoke braids.

Mastering the Braiding Technique

To master the braiding technique, start by sectioning your hair and seamlessly adding braiding hair underneath, just like celebrities do. This step is vital for achieving that flawless blend that makes the style look natural and professional. You’ll want to ensure each section is clean and precise to facilitate uniform braid size, which is key to a polished appearance.

Precision in your braiding technique isn’t just about neat partings; it’s also about how you incorporate the natural hair with the braiding hair. Make sure to add braiding hair consistently to maintain the thickness of each braid from the root to the ends. This consistency is what gives you that sought-after uniform braid size throughout.

To enhance the longevity and maintain the neatness of your braids, consider adding extra braiding hair halfway down each braid. This not only reinforces the braid but also helps keep it looking fresher longer. Finish off with a touch of mousse, utilize hot water sealing techniques, and apply edge control for a sharp, professional look that mirrors celebrity styles. With these steps, you’ll be well on your way to confidently rocking Pop Smoke braids.

Maintaining Your Braids Long-Term

Maintaining your Pop Smoke braids long-term requires careful attention to scalp health and braid tension. You must start on the right foot by ensuring your braids aren’t too tight, which can lead to discomfort and damage. You’ll also want to keep your scalp happy and healthy to support the overall longevity of your style.

Here are a few key tips to help you maintain your braids:

  • Moisturize Regularly: Apply lightweight oils or scalp treatments to keep your scalp from getting dry and itchy.
  • Protect at Night: Use a satin or silk scarf, or switch to a satin pillowcase, to reduce frizz and prevent breakage while you sleep.
  • Refresh Your Edges: Every 2-4 weeks, take time to redo your edges and apply some edge control to keep your look fresh and tidy.
  • Avoid Over-styling: Minimize the amount of manipulation or complex styling to reduce stress on your braids and scalp.
